Default 2wd sapphire clunking noise

hi chaps.just as i was driving home tonite in my 2wd cosworth,i pulled out of the junction and i heard a clunking noise from the rear passenger side,the noise is as vo something is catching on the wheel or propshaft as when i speed up the noise speeds up as vo its going round something.i checked underneath and everything looks fine,nothing catching or hitting,it sounds worse on over run but if i put the clutch in it goes abit quiter,also if i go round a sharp or tight right corner it clunks louder,
any thoughts or ideas,??

cheers lads,but found out that it was the anti role bar had come loose and the rear droplink bar had broke,its all sorted now.thankgod,lol
